There are 6 words beginning with PALPITATPALPITATE | • palpitate v. (Intransitive) To beat strongly or rapidly; said especially of the heart. • palpitate v. (Transitive) To cause to beat strongly or rapidly. • palpitate v. (Intransitive) To shake tremulously. | PALPITATED | • palpitated v. Simple past tense and past participle of palpitate. • PALPITATE v. to throb, beat rapidly. | PALPITATES | • palpitates v. Third-person singular simple present indicative form of palpitate. • PALPITATE v. to throb, beat rapidly. | PALPITATING | • palpitating adj. Very exciting. • palpitating v. Present participle of palpitate. • PALPITATE v. to throb, beat rapidly. | PALPITATION | • palpitation n. An abnormal beating of the heart that may be perceived by the patient, a result of excitement, exertion, or illness. • PALPITATION n. a nervous throbbing. | PALPITATIONS | • palpitations n. Plural of palpitation. • PALPITATION n. a nervous throbbing. |
